St Catherine Parish Council in Grand Bahama Bahamas

 
St Catherine Parish Council x
Home   >   St Catherine Parish Council in Bahamas

0 St Catherine Parish Council found in Grand Bahama Bahamas

Sort By View
There are no businesses open at the moment.

No Results